Code No. C1200: FR wheel speed sensor circuit
Code No. C1205: FL wheel speed sensor circuit
Code No. C1210: RR wheel speed sensor circuit
Code No. C1215: RL wheel speed sensor circuit



caution
  • If there is any problem in the CAN bus lines, an incorrect diagnosis code may be set. Prior to this diagnosis, diagnose the CAN bus lines (Refer to GROUP 54C - CAN Bus Diagnostics Table ).
  • Whenever ECU is replaced, ensure that the CAN bus lines are normal.
  • When the hydraulic unit (integrated with ASC-ECU) is replaced, always carry out the calibration of the G and yaw rate sensor and the steering wheel sensor (Refer to and ).

OPERATION




DIAGNOSIS CODE SET CONDITIONS


The ASC-ECU monitors the voltage fluctuation in each wheel speed sensor circuit. If ASC-ECU detects the open or short circuit in the circuit, it will set a diagnosis code.

STEP 11. Measure the voltage at the ASC-ECU connector.


(1)Measure with the connector(s) connected.
(2)Ignition switch: "ON"
(3)Measure the voltage between the power supply terminal as well as signal terminal of each wheel speed sensor and body earth.
Diagnosis code No.
Checking terminal
Power supply terminal
Signal terminal
C1200
FR+
FR-
C1205
FL+
FL-
C1210
RR+
RR-
C1215
RL+
RL-
OK:
    Power supply terminal: Approx. system voltage
    Signal terminal: approximately 0.4 to 1.3 V

Q. Is the check result normal?

Go to Step 16.
